    First Watch continues to exceed breakfast expectations, even on New Year's day when I came for a late breakfast and there was no wait! They also let you join a wait list online and let you know how long the wait might be before showing up. The staff is welcoming and friendly. The holiday decor was festive and beautiful. I like that the menu shows calories next to each dish to aid in decision making. Morning Meditation Juice $6 - Delicious and refreshing blend of juices! Power Wrap $11.50 - The wrap hit the spot and the side of fruit was a perfect ending. Frittata Rustica $13 - Great flavors and you have a choice of sides. Biscuit and Gravy side $6 - The biscuit was fluffy and the gravy was flavorful. .|\---/| | @_@ | ..\_^_/..2026

    It's a fave brunch chain due to its consistency of service and food quality. This is my first time at the Clayton location under the First Watch name. I assembled with a group of 8 for brunch on a Saturday. The get in line ahead works really well and was the reason we chose them. Parking is off street meter, or nearby pay garage. First Watch is on a first floor commercial building. I believe this was another brunch joint a few years ago that I dined at. I love all the glass and light. Service was friendly throughout and timing on meals arriving was pretty good. There was a hiccup on a dish arriving late. The waitress apologized. Everyone enjoyed their meals. I had eggs, sausage and potatoes. Everything tasted great! The value is decent as it's hard to find what seems like a deal these days. Looking forward to returning.

    Songbird is the Dolly Parton of St. Louis breakfast: bigger stage, brighter lights, same voice…read more I've followed this operation since it was a sandwich pop-up at the Tower Grove Farmers' Market, through the brick-and-mortar in The Grove, and now into its larger home in Tower Grove South. The quality has not wavered once. I ordered what I always order: The Combo (fried eggs, maplewood smoked bacon, cheese, brioche toast), extra egg, extra bacon. Most kitchens treat a fried egg as binary (runny or ruined). Songbird has mastered the middle register: lacy edges with a yolk that stays glossy and intact right up until the first bite. I ordered them over hard, and they came out a bit closer to over medium, but they were just as good as I wanted them to be. The bacon carries real smoke. This is a decadent sandwich, big enough that half of it would make a light breakfast; I wasn't remotely hungry after one, the second half was indulgent. The service made the move too. The hostess still recognizes returning customers, and the bigger room finally lets the dining experience breathe. The service at the table could have been a little warmer as we've had it the past, but it is still professional. I was there with two close college buddies, one of whom declared his latte excellent. I keep meaning to get adventurous with the menu, but it is genuinely hard to find a bacon, egg, and cheese toasted this perfectly, and I'd go twice in one day if given the opportunity. 4.8 A full five arrives the day when I can arrive first thing on a Saturday without a 30 minute wait, honestly, it's hard to get a reservation here because of its popularity. Good for them. Cheers to you, Songbird. Dolly would be proud

    *Not accessible *Not kid friendly…read more This location has a lot of improvements to be made. The menu is bland and they deter you from making modifications. I wanted my toast's jam to be on the side and they said no. It was a thick tasteless brick without the jam. The items are not as traditional for a breakfast spot, and when I asked the server what they were known for she said the drinks.... They also run a tight turnaround time so they will make you feel uncomfortable when its time to clear your table and pay the bill because they will tell you the next reservation is in 5minutes. The plates were all different and my guest who got a sandwich had her food come out in a plastic fry basket instead of the nicer plates. Odd. As I mentioned earlier, they are not kid friendly as they don't have a kids menu or kid friendly items like fruit and pancakes. We ordered a side of avocado and chicken sausage as those were the safest for us. Also there are no changing tables in the restrooms. Accessibility note: the entrance is a giant multi-slope and 1 turn ramp into a cramped lobby. The men's restroom is the only one on the main floor and female restroom is tucked far in the backroom inaccessible due to a steep step in the back. It is not wheelchair or walker friendly.
